Block

#20,456,581
Block Number
20,456,581 @ 12/25/2024, 02:39:30
Status
Finalized
ID
0x013824859d09d6cc821704c2b51fe1badff94c0af74dc23c12425d8c71e48b90
Transactions
Gas Used
1433917/40000000 (3.58% Used)
Total Score
1,996,862,096 (+99)
Rewards
5.08 VTHO